Strutile C20
Tile Adhesive for Use in Porous surfaces

Strutile C20 is a high quality adhesive for the permanent fixing of ceramics and tiles in floors or walls. It can also be used for fixing of insulating and acoustic boards based on expanded polystyrene etc.

Standards compliance
Strutile C20 conforms with EN 12004 class C2TES1.
Properties
Appearance
White & Gray Powder
Specific gravity
Typically 1.5 gr/cm3 @ 20°C
Open time (25°c)
Approx. 20 min
Tensile adhesive strength
≥ 1.0 N/mm2
Instructions for use
- Surface preparation: All surfaces must be sound and thoroughly clean before Strutile C20 is applied. All traces of grease, oil and loose particles of mortar, old wallpaper, paint etc. must be physically removed.
- Surfaces: Strutile C20 can be applied directly on concrete, cement screeds, and cement or lime mortar. Special attention must be given to new construction prior to commencing tiling. Tiles should not be placed on concrete or blockwork until all shrinkage movement has taken place.
- Mixing: A slow speed drill fitted with a suitable mixing paddle and mixing vessel of minimum 30 litre capacity are recommended. Measure out 5litres of clean water into the mixing vessel. Add the powder component to the mix and continue mixing for 2 to 3 minutes until a uniform, lump-free consistency is achieved.
- Application: Once mixed, Strutile C20 is typically spread on the substrate to a uniform thickness of 2 – 6 mm. This is then combed horizontally. Place tiles firmly into adhesive bed ensuring good contact with a twisting motion. Only apply to areas which can be tiled in the adhesive’s open wet time (up to 1 m2 at a time).
- Joints: It is recommended that when fixing ceramic tiles, a minimum Spacing of 2 mm be left around each tile.
- Finishing: Remove excess adhesive with a damp cloth before material has set.
- Cleaning: Strutile C20 should be removed from tools, equipment and mixers with clean water immediately after use. Cured material can only be removed mechanically.
- Grouting: Grout installation should be after a minimum of 24 hours curing time at 25ºC.
Packaging & Storage
- Packaging: Strutile C20 is available in 20 kg bags.
- Storage: Strutile C20 has a minimum shelf life of 12 months at 20°C if kept in a dry store in the original, unopened packs. The shelf life will be reduced at higher ambient temperatures.
Health and safety
Strutile C20 is alkaline and should not come into contact with skin and eyes. Avoid inhalation of dust during mixing. Gloves, goggles and dust mask should be worn. If contact with skin occurs, wash with water. Splashes to eyes should be washed immediately with plenty of clean water and medical advice sought.
Fire
Strutile C20 is non-flammable.
